1: Bestätigen Sie, dass „ASP.NET-Debugging aktivieren“ in den „Konfigurationseigenschaften“ auf „True“ gesetzt ist.
Arbeitsschritte:
In der VS-Umgebung ist Menü-Projekt-Projekteigenschaften (die untere Option)-Konfigurationseigenschaften (das zweite Element links)-Debugging-Enable Asp.Net Debugging auf True gesetzt
Wirkung:
Stellen Sie sicher, dass der Debugger die asp.net-Seite debuggen kann, indem Sie IIS starten!
2: Bestätigen Sie „debug=true“ in Ihrer „web.config“
Arbeitsschritte: Öffnen Sie die Datei web.config und setzen Sie debug="true";
Funktion: Konfigurieren Sie den Debugger zum Debuggen der Anwendung.
3: Wenn Sie wind2000 SP4 installiert haben, müssen Sie „regsvr32 i aspnet_isap.dll“ in der Befehlszeile ausführen
Arbeitsschritte:
start-run-cmd-regsvr32 und aspnet_isap.dll
Wirkung:
Registrieren Sie aspnet_isap.dll erneut.
4: Sehen Sie sich die Site-Informationen in IIS an, wählen Sie „Verzeichnissicherheit“, dort gibt es „Anonyme Zugriffs- und Authentifizierungssteuerung“, klicken Sie dann auf „Bearbeiten…“ und bestätigen Sie, dass die Option „Integrierte Windows-Authentifizierung“ aktiviert ist ausgewählte Bedienschritte:
Mein Computer-Rechtsklick-Verwalten-Anwendungsverwaltung-IIS-Standardwebsite-Ihre Website-Rechtsklick-Verzeichnissicherheit-Authentifizierung und Zugriffsmethode-Anonyme Zugriffs- und Authentifizierungskontrolle prüfen, Bearbeiten-Prüfen „Integration“ bestätigen „Windows-Authentifizierung“
Wirkung:
Anonymer Zugriff: Die Einstellung hier dient nicht dazu, Ihr Debugging-Problem zu lösen, sondern anderen Benutzern im LAN oder WAN den Zugriff auf die Website durch Eingabe Ihrer IP-Adresse und Ihres Website-Namens zu ermöglichen. Integrierte Windows-Authentifizierung: Die Authentifizierungsmethode der neu erstellten Website ist Windows Der Zugriff auf die Website ist als Windows-Benutzer erforderlich. Wenn der IIS nicht aktualisiert wird, ist ein normales Debuggen nicht möglich!
5: Unter IE-Optionen -> „Sicherheitseinstellungen“ -> „Stufe anpassen“ gibt es „Benutzerauthentifizierung“. Bestätigen Sie, dass „Automatisch den aktuellen Benutzernamen und das aktuelle Kennwort zum Anmelden verwenden“ ausgewählt ist.
Schritt 6 wurde oben ausführlich beschrieben
: Führen Sie C:WINNTMicrosoft.NETFrameworkv1.0.3705aspnet_regiis.exe -i aus
Arbeitsschritte;
cd in das Verzeichnis C:WINNTMicrosoft.NETFrameworkv1.0.3705
aspnet_regiis.exe -i
Oder start=all progames – visual studio.net 2003-visual studio.net tools – command prompt-aspnet_regiis.exe -i
Wirkung:
Registrieren Sie die aktuelle .net-Framework-Version (v1.0.3705) erneut bei iis, um das Problem zu lösen, dass die von Ihnen ausgeführte .net-Version beim Debuggen nicht v1.1 ist.
7: Systemsteuerung – Verwaltungstools – Computer Verwaltung – Lokale Benutzer und Gruppen – Benutzer, doppelklicken Sie auf den ASPNET-Benutzer und fügen Sie den Administratorbenutzer hinzu, zu dem er gehört.